Use node instead of nvm run and check v8_use_snapshot in node rather than shell

lukechilds 2015-06-13 18:52:54 +01:00
parent 83466446ce
commit 3b67b3b9bb
1 changed files with 5 additions and 3 deletions

View File

@ -17,10 +17,12 @@ nvm_get_arch() {
# Install from source # Install from source
nvm install -s $NVM_TEST_VERSION || die "'nvm install -s $NVM_TEST_VERSION' failed" nvm install -s $NVM_TEST_VERSION || die "'nvm install -s $NVM_TEST_VERSION' failed"
# Use new version
nvm use $NVM_TEST_VERSION
# Check Install # Check Install
[ -d ../../../$NVM_TEST_VERSION ] [ -d ../../../$NVM_TEST_VERSION ]
nvm run $NVM_TEST_VERSION --version | grep $NVM_TEST_VERSION || "'nvm run $NVM_TEST_VERSION --version | grep $NVM_TEST_VERSION' failed" node --version | grep $NVM_TEST_VERSION || "'node --version | grep $NVM_TEST_VERSION' failed"
# Check V8 snapshot isn't compiled # Check V8 snapshot isn't compiled
nvm run $NVM_TEST_VERSION -p process.config | grep "v8_use_snapshot: false" || "'nvm run $NVM_TEST_VERSION -p process.config | grep \"v8_use_snapshot: false\"' failed" node -p "if(! process.config.variables.v8_use_snapshot) { console.log('no-snapshot'); }" | grep "no-snapshot" || "'node -p \"if(! process.config.variables.v8_use_snapshot) { console.log('no-snapshot'); }\" | grep \"no-snapshot\"' failed"